Vgg image annotator mask rcnn

vgg image annotator mask rcnn pb mask_rcnn_inception_v2_coco_2018_01_28. 6. This video shows how to create masks using pixel annotation tool. i have already covered instance segmentation data preparation blogs. Training the idea is to reuse most part Oct 01 2020 For each image in the images folder the script creates a new folder with the name of the image and this folder contains sub folders of both the original image and generated mask files. utilizing Mask RCNN an instance segmentation deep neural network in identifying multiple classes of trees within the same image. source https github. provided Im not estimating poses based on Mask RCNN Hi I annotated a dataset using VGG via. Jun 25 2018 Mask RCNN used for Eye dataset. Weights coco Dataset dataset Logs logs Configurations BACKBONE resnet101 BACKBONE_STRIDES 4 8 16 32 64 BATCH_SIZE 2 BBOX_STD_DEV 0. i have already covered instance segmentation data preparation blogs. by Gilbert Tanner on May 11 2020 10 min read In this article I 39 ll go over what Mask R CNN is and how to use it in Keras to perform object detection and instance segmentation and how to train your own custom models. such as VGG 16 trained on an ImageNet dataset we can use a pre trained Mask R CNN model to detect objects in new photographs. The polygon shape tool was used to trace out the borders and regions of interest were then labelled accordingly based on the classification of the specific developmental stage Mask R CNN is an object detection model based on deep convolutional neural networks CNN developed by a group of Facebook AI researchers in 2017. com karolmajek Mask_RCNNInput 4K video NEW LINK https archive. There isn t a universally accepted format to store segmentation masks. g. . The model generates bounding boxes and segmentation masks for each instance of an object in the image. Make sure to update the json_path variable to your JSON file s name and set the mask height and width. VGG Image Annotator. zip train val image . In other words it can separate different objects in a image or a video. 947 and 0. Now i want to train the model on my custom dataset. these blog i have used labelme tools. COCO UI The tool used to annotate the COCO dataset. Framework is Mask RCNN 39 s COCO model in. You can use the html version available at this link. 901 respectively. Use VGG Image Annotator to label a custom dataset and train an instance segmentation model with Mask R CNN implemented in Keras. first you Need to learned how to annotate images data for instance segmentation. h5. Mask R CNN adopts the same two stage procedure with an identical first stage RPN . 0. Backbone Exploration See full list on linkedin. 4 before being exported as a json file for the training phase Dutta et al. these blog will content all the Details of instance segmentation data preparation. ac There are many tools freely available such as labelme and coco annotator. I 39 m trying to train my data for it. Mask R CNN . 6. Nov 28 2018 The text was updated successfully but these errors were encountered Jan 23 2020 Hi. Jun 13 2021 load the masks for an image quot quot quot Generate instance masks for an image. Using this tool you can create a polygon mask as shown below Mar 29 2020 Tools used for creating annotated dataset from the actual image dataset VGG Image Annotator VIA Fast light and really well designed tool which creates a json with the annotations around the bounding boxes. Mask Rcnn VIA VGG Image Annotator _ _mask . It 39 s based on Feature Pyramid Network FPN and a ResNet101 backbone. A few of the generated masks are shown after the gist. May 11 2020 Getting started with Mask R CNN in Keras. Let s have a look at the steps which we will follow to perform image segmentation using Mask R CNN. Now why Mask RCNN in this use case why not anything else In this tutorial you are going to learn how to annotate images of arbitrarily shaped particles in VIA the VGG Image Annotator. 9 n 25 Aug 2020 Export of data is through a JSON file or PNG mask This tool makes Hasty. I have about 400 images already masked in VGG Image Annotator which I can not load. com V I A VGG Image Annotator. The VGG Image Annotator VIA . com See full list on gilberttanner. labelme is Once you have all images annotated you can find a list of JSON file in your Here is the final prediction result after training a mask RCNN mode Overview. Version 2. Maskrcnn . This blog post by Dhruv Parthasarathy contains a nice overview of the evolution of image segmentation approaches while this blog by Waleed Abdulla explains Mask RCNN well. 86 Nov 19 2018 tree . However it does not differentiate between the objects that are related to the same class. Annotation nbsp Detectron is Facebook AI Research 39 s software system that implements state of the art object detection algorithms including Mask R CNN. I ended up using VIA VGG Image Annotator because of its simplicity. The annotation tool I used is the VGG Image nbsp 2020 5 27 TFRecord coco RCNN VGG Image Annotator Google nbsp 2019 7 8 matterport GitHub Mask RCNN balloon balloon_dataset. May 06 2019 There is a implementation of Mask RCNN on Github by Matterport. json GitHub balloon dataset annotation tool json http www. 2017 6 5 Athelas image segmentation . The model can return both the bounding box and a mask for each detected object in an image. Download IDV images and the by In this video we will learn quot How to Train Custom dataset with Mask RCNN quot Step 1 Collect data and divide them for train and validation. Its a simple tool and it labels all the images and exports it to a nbsp utilizing Mask RCNN an instance segmentation deep neural network in identifying Individual photos were then labelled with VGG Image annotator to produce. Evaluation. jpg example_03. VGG Image Annotator VIA is an open source project developed at the Visual Geometry Group and released under the BSD 2 clause license. I have dataset of almost 200 different meals and i have annotated them by using labelme. txt images example_01. 0. ai is an image annotation tool that makes it easier faster and be exported through different formats like YOLO VOC XML VGG JSON and CSV. 1 0. Detection and Component Segmentation Approach Based on Mask R CNN. It is written in Python nbsp 30 Jan 2020 Creating a custom dataset with VGG Image Annotator Download the Function to draw a bounding box Function to draw masks Calculate nbsp It is difficult to count the number of buildings present in the image. just invest your 30 Nov 25 2020 Mask RCNN. Figure 1 Figure 1. 1. I suggest to check the data generator of matterport MASK RCNN Dataset line 239 and VIA vgg image annotator . jpg videos Jun 20 2020 Fine tune Mask RCNN is very useful you can use it to segment specific object and make cool applications. I 39 m adding polygons on images with this tool. 1 0. First we manually annotate our training and validation images using VGG. Annotator web tool 20 . The model was originally developed in Python using the Caffe2 deep learning library. Its a simple tool and it labels all the images and exports it to a single JSON file. The Mask R CNN framework for instance segmentation. 2018. I 39 m drawing polygons on images manually but I already have manually segmented image below black and white one My questions are Jun 01 2020 The dataset I prepared contains a total number of 100 beagle images which I scraped from Google Image. robot Jun 25 2020 The dataset was annotated using VGG Image Annotator and it labels all the images and exports it to a single JSON file. VGG Image Annotator is a simple and standalone manual annotation software for image audio and video. Jan 15 2020 predicting more than 2 classes from publicly available image data for annotation we are using VGG annotator latest version Topics python machine learning ai deep learning artificial intelligence neural networks deeplearning image segmentation convolutional neural network neuralnetwork keras tensorflow maskrcnn instance segmentation mask rcnn See full list on thebinarynotes. While the semantic segmentation algorithm outlines the class of object at pixelwise level. 2. Sep 01 2020 Much like using a pre trained deep CNN for image classification e. The result which correctly classified a number of people a tie a car and a chair can be seen below. Mask R CNN Model Training and. first you Need to learned how to annotate images nbsp 2020 3 6 RCNN. 19 Jul 2018 A Mask R CNN model requires the user to annotate the images and identify the region of damage. For every image we should create masks according to the number of objects in it. Simple potable and pretty light only html js and css files Need a little guidance Jul 19 2018 A Mask R CNN model requires the user to annotate the images and identify the region of damage. 19 Mar 2018 There are a lot of tools to annotate images. 9 DETECTION_NMS_THRESHOLD 0. robots. VIA is an open source project developed at the Visual Geometry Group and released under the BSD 2 clause license. Aug 24 2020 Now come to the point. Mar 19 2018 VGG Image Annotator VIA Fast light and really well designed. In the labelling process a total of 2783 targets in 1200 Aug 03 2020 Annotation for Ground truth First we manually annotate our training and validation images using VGG Image Annotator We have leveraged Matterport Github repository for Mask RCNN implementation. I successfully implemented the demo versions coco balloons and shapes . First we will clone the mask rcnn repository which has the architecture for Mask R CNN. Instance Segmentation with Custom Datasets in Python. The Mask X R CNN can also trained the bounding box annotation. jpg example_02. We ran the code shown under option 1 here. h5. that were available in the original Detectron such as Faster R CNN Mask R CNN RetinaNet and DensePose. The model generates bounding boxes and segmentation masks for each instance of an object in the image. It 39 s based on Feature Pyramid Network FPN and a ResNet101 backbone. org details 0002201705192If this video helped you somehow you c May 12 2018 For fun we tested a pretrained Mask R CNN model using a ResNet 101 FPN backbone on some test images provided by Detectron as well as an image we randomly found online. The whole labeled image dataset nbsp Quantifying DNA Damage in Comet Assay images using Neural Networks VGG Image Annotator VIA . 2 COMPUTE_BACKBONE_SHAPE None DETECTION_MAX_INSTANCES 100 DETECTION_MIN_CONFIDENCE 0. I labelled some of my images for Mask R CNN with vgg image annotator and. Image from https BTW we used VGG s VIA toolbox for annotation and it s awesome Figure 4. Some datasets save them as PNG images others store them as polygon points and so on. also you can use my sample kangaroo images dataset Its available on my these blog. Proceedings of the 27th ACM International Conference on Multimedia. VGG Image Annotator VGG is an open source image labeling tool that for straightforward tasks 2020 8 31 2018 Instance Segmentation . 2018 9 13 VGG Image Annotator VIA VGG Image nbsp COCO Annotator is a web based image annotation tool designed for versatility and Optimized for instance segmentation Mask R CNN etc . com Jun 04 2019 Annotation The images are to be annotated or labelled for the purpose we can use VGG image Annotator VIA . The basic idea of the Mark R CNN paper is to add another output layer that predicts the mask and to use ROIAlign instead of ROIPooling. 3. Instance segmentation can detect objects within the input image isolate them from the background and also it takes a step further and can detect each individual object within a cluster of similar objects drawing the boundaries for each of them. 9 Mar 2021 Finally a statistical filter is implemented at the Mask R CNN output to process was carried out using the VGG Image Annotator VIA tool 52 . root Mask_RCNN Using TensorFlow backend. 3 FPN_CLASSIF_FC_LAYERS_SIZE 1024 GPU_COUNT 1 GRADIENT_CLIP_NORM 5. COCO UI The tool used to annotate the COCO dataset. I have shared the links at the end of the article. Because the dataset is originally created for instance segmentation task the JSON file contains the whole mask information polygon points rather than bounding boxes as shown below. The model was originally developed in Python using the Caffe2 deep learning nbsp Hi everyone Can anyone recommend a tool for annotating images for segmentation Splash of Color Instance Segmentation with Mask R CNN and TensorFlow I ended up using VIA VGG Image Annotator because of its simplicity. In this case we will use a Mask R CNN trained on the MS COCO object detection problem . You can change this to your own dataset. com Dec 25 2020 We will implement Mask RCNN for a custom dataset in just one notebook. This is an implementation of Mask R CNN on Python 3 Keras and TensorFlow. mask rcnn coco colors. LabelMe is open source tool for polygen image annotations masks on each Region of Interest RoI 10 in parallel with the existing branch for classification and bounding box regression. 0. Mask X R CNN also achieved a very good performance with Dice and IoU of 0. Jun 25 2018 Clone the Mask RCNN repository into your machine from release page. 2021a . 0. 25 Jun 2018 Download IDV images and the by using the VGG Image annotation tool and polygon masks to be created. All you need to do is run all the cells in the notebook. Mask R CNN is a deep neural network aimed to solve instance segmentation problem in machine learning or computer vision. Jul 05 2018 Mask RCNN Mask Region based CNN is an extension to Faster R CNN that adds a branch for predicting an object mask in parallel with the existing branch for object detection. Download mask_rcnn_coco. This video is made to support the following article https medium. VIA runs in a web browser and does not nbsp 24 May 2019 Much like using a pre trained deep CNN for image classification e. The VGG Image Annotator tool 39 s CSV format. Annotating sushi with VGG s via toolbox. VGG Image Annotator VIA Fast light and really well designed. DeepFashion2 nbsp . How to Annotate Data. The annotation tool I used is the VGG Image Annotator v 1. L e t s begin. 2 0. ai See full list on towardsdatascience. Manual image annotation such as defining and labelling regions of interest is a image annotation tool the VGG Image Annotator href this http URL VIA . txt frozen_inference_graph. 0. This time we are using PyTorch to train a custom Jul 22 2019 We will be using the mask rcnn framework created by the Data scientists and researchers at Facebook AI Research FAIR . See full list on github. Returns masks A bool array of shape height width instance count with one mask per instance. 7 accuracy. 1 Jun 2019 matterport mask r cnn transfer learning on own dataset using VGG annotator ver. In this section we discuss two recent techniques Faster R CNN and Mask R CNN used for pixel level mask labels we use VIA VGG Image Annotator 15 nbsp This study presents a simple and effective Mask R CNN algorithm for more with an open source image annotation tool called VGG Image Annotator VIA . Save it in the root directory of the repo the mask_rcnn directory . com Problem I want to train a MRCNN to detect 2 new classes bottom bowl using pre trained COCO weights. Thus it can not only differentiate a group 2. This is the one I ended up using. In line with the low cost approach Google Colaboratory was utilized which drastically lowers the training time necessary and alleviates the need for high GPU systems. Mask R CNN is a state of the art model for instance segmentation developed on Stage1 The first stage consists of two networks backbone ResNet VGG Incepti 24 Aug 2020 Now come to the point. Everything remains the same. g. Download VIA Tutorial Pixel Annotation Tool for Mask RCNN in Ubuntu. Put that in the path mask_rcnn datasets nbsp 13 Apr 2018 After working hard to collect your images and annotating all the objects you This binary mask format is fairly easy to understand and create. We 39 ve seen how to prepare a dataset using VGG Image Annotator ViA and how parse json annotations. version 1. Apr 09 2021 Mask_RCNN Module. With this standalone application you can define regions in an image and create a textual description of those regions. VIA developed by the nbsp 21 Jul 2020 Figure 1. This is the one I ended up using. On the contrary Instance segmentation finds the mask representation of each object in the image. 7 Johnson J. R CNN Fast nbsp 2019 8 8 Mask R CNN segmentation . Wafae 39 s Academy 15 Dec 2020 A Mask R CNN model was trained to determine pixel level 3 using the free online tool VGG Image Annotator version 3 VIA 3 69 70 . Step 1 Clone the repository. Use called Mask RCNN. ox. In a previous post we 39 ve tried fine tune Mask RCNN using matterport 39 s implementation. You can get sample fro See full list on rosenfelder. Jul 14 2020 Mask R CNN has been the new state of art in terms of instance segmentation. We will perform simple Horse vs Man classification in this notebook. Just one more output layer to predict masks and ROI pooling replaced by ROIAlign. 1 your own datasets annotated using the VGG Annotation tool version use file name as a unique image id path image_path width width nb 23 Nov 2018 In this tutorial you are going to learn how to annotate images of arbitrarily shaped particles in VIA the VGG Image Annotator. It 39 s a single HTML file that you nbsp detection by exploiting the Mask R CNN capability of identifying an object layout by Image annotation using the VGG Image Annotator. Loading the Dataset. study images are annotated by the VGG Image. 92 and 0. We give an image it gives us the object bounding boxes classes and masks. We retrained our new model based on the old weight file mask_rcnn_coco. The highest performance was achieved using Mask R CNN with Dice and IoU of 0. Our aim is to divide whether there are poles exiting in pictures or Mar 01 2021 The images were manually annotated using the online VGG Image Annotator VIA 2. I used VGG Image Annotator to annotate the training and validation images. com Jul 17 2018 Mask R CNN. com vijendra1125 custom Mask R CNN is effective on datasets with annotations having the exact boundaries. The workflow of our architecture based on Mask R CNN. Image Annotation Images were annotated with the VGG Image Annotator VIA which is an open source annotation tool developed by the Visual Geometry Group. Eye dataset annotation use VGG Image Annotator. 6 How do you use Tensorflow 2 object detection API for training Mask RCNN model VGG Image Annotator VIA Fast light and really well designed. 11. 3. Download VIA http www. VGG Image Annotator VIA is an image annotation tool that can be used to define regions in an image and create textual descriptions of those regions. 39 Adapting Mask R CNN for nbsp 19 May 2021 VGG 16 This Oxford 39 s model won the 2013 ImageNet competition with 92. 0 IMAGES_PER_GPU See full list on medium. html online copy of VIA 2. This is an implementation of Mask R CNN on Python 3 Keras and TensorFlow. For the image segmentation task R CNN extracted 2 types of However manually annotating these masks is quite time consuming n Neural Networks Mask R CNN to adaptive optics observational data from of Using open source software VGG Image Annotator provided by 4 and 5 nbsp 8 Aug 2019 I 39 ve made via2coco functions both for the image annotator and the video annotator. such as VGG 16 trained on an ImageNet dataset we can use a pre trained nbsp 1 Jun 2020 I used VGG Image Annotator VIA to annotate the training and validation images. pbtxt object_detection_classes_coco. class_ids a 1D array of class IDs of the instance masks. 75 of them are used for training and 25 of them are used for validation. vgg image annotator mask rcnn